.tne-legal{padding:clamp(40px,7vw,88px) 0 clamp(56px,9vw,120px);background:radial-gradient(80% 60% at 50% 0%,rgba(212,175,55,.06) 0%,transparent 70%),var(--tne-cream-light, #f7f3ec)}.tne-legal__container{width:min(860px,92vw);margin-inline:auto}.tne-legal__header{text-align:center;margin-bottom:clamp(28px,4.5vw,48px);padding-bottom:clamp(20px,3vw,32px);border-bottom:1px solid rgba(31,51,41,.12)}.tne-legal__eyebrow{display:inline-block;margin-bottom:14px;font-size:12px;font-weight:700;letter-spacing:.18em;text-transform:uppercase;color:var(--tne-gold, #b8943f)}.tne-legal__title{margin:0 0 12px;font-family:var(--tne-font-display, "Archivo"),sans-serif;font-weight:700;font-size:clamp(28px,4.5vw,44px);line-height:1.15;color:var(--tne-green-deep, #1f3329);letter-spacing:-.01em}.tne-legal__updated{margin:0;font-size:14px;color:#1f3329a6;font-style:italic}.tne-legal__content{font-family:var(--tne-font-body, "Archivo"),sans-serif;font-size:16px;line-height:1.75;color:var(--tne-green-deep, #1f3329)}.tne-legal__content>*+*{margin-top:1em}.tne-legal__content h2{margin:2.2em 0 .6em;font-family:var(--tne-font-display, "Archivo"),sans-serif;font-weight:700;font-size:clamp(20px,2.6vw,24px);line-height:1.3;color:var(--tne-green-deep, #1f3329);letter-spacing:-.005em}.tne-legal__content h2:first-child{margin-top:0}.tne-legal__content h3{margin:1.8em 0 .5em;font-family:var(--tne-font-display, "Archivo"),sans-serif;font-weight:600;font-size:clamp(17px,2.1vw,19px);line-height:1.4;color:var(--tne-green-deep, #1f3329)}.tne-legal__content p{margin:0 0 1em}.tne-legal__content a{color:var(--tne-gold, #b8943f);text-decoration:underline;text-underline-offset:3px;text-decoration-thickness:1px;transition:color .2s ease}.tne-legal__content a:hover{color:var(--tne-green-deep, #1f3329)}.tne-legal__content strong{font-weight:700;color:var(--tne-green-deep, #1f3329)}.tne-legal__content ul,.tne-legal__content ol{margin:.8em 0 1.2em;padding-left:1.5em}.tne-legal__content li{margin-bottom:.5em}.tne-legal__content ul li::marker{color:var(--tne-gold, #b8943f)}.tne-legal__content blockquote{margin:1.4em 0;padding:18px 22px;background:#d4af3714;border-left:3px solid var(--tne-gold, #b8943f);border-radius:0 8px 8px 0;font-style:italic;color:#1f3329d9}.tne-legal__content table{width:100%;margin:1.4em 0;border-collapse:collapse;font-size:15px}.tne-legal__content th,.tne-legal__content td{padding:12px 14px;text-align:left;border-bottom:1px solid rgba(31,51,41,.12)}.tne-legal__content th{font-weight:700;color:var(--tne-green-deep, #1f3329);background:#d4af370f}.tne-legal__footer{margin-top:clamp(40px,6vw,64px);padding-top:clamp(24px,4vw,32px);border-top:1px solid rgba(31,51,41,.12);text-align:center}.tne-legal__contact-note{margin:0 0 18px;font-size:15px;line-height:1.65;color:#1f3329c7}.tne-legal__contact-note a{color:var(--tne-gold, #b8943f);text-decoration:underline;text-underline-offset:3px;font-weight:600}.tne-legal__contact-note a:hover{color:var(--tne-green-deep, #1f3329)}.tne-legal__back{display:inline-block;margin-top:6px;padding:10px 22px;font-size:14px;font-weight:600;color:var(--tne-green-deep, #1f3329);background:transparent;border:1px solid rgba(31,51,41,.25);border-radius:999px;text-decoration:none;transition:all .2s ease}.tne-legal__back:hover{background:var(--tne-green-deep, #1f3329);color:#fff;border-color:var(--tne-green-deep, #1f3329)}@media(max-width:640px){.tne-legal__content{font-size:15px}.tne-legal__content table{font-size:14px}.tne-legal__content th,.tne-legal__content td{padding:10px 8px}}
/*# sourceMappingURL=/cdn/shop/t/8/assets/tne-legal-page.css.map */
